
Anduril's Roadrunner: A Game-Changing Reusable Anti-Air Interceptor
Defense contractor Anduril has unveiled Roadrunner, a novel missile-like air vehicle that is highly modular, autonomous, and reusable. The Roadrunner-M version is equipped with a high-explosive warhead and can function as a low-cost loitering anti-air interceptor, capable of returning home for refueling and reuse. The platform, powered by twin turbojets, has been in development for two years and has undergone extensive flight testing. It can be quickly refueled and redeployed within minutes. Anduril aims to produce thousands of units and is also exploring other applications for Roadrunner, including firefighting and air-to-surface strikes.
